Address

MPMiUhRfeGwSZX79jXd2rMm68bVWVUQqmD

0 MONA

Confirmed
Total Received0.01362297 MONA
Total Sent0.01362297 MONA
Final Balance0 MONA
No. Transactions2

Transactions

MPMiUhRfeGwSZX79jXd2rMm68bVWVUQqmD0.01362297 MONA
 
 
MPMiUhRfeGwSZX79jXd2rMm68bVWVUQqmD0.01362297 MONA